Bill Summary
AN ACT Relating to prohibiting sexually violent predators from 2 being placed in less restrictive alternatives located in areas with a 3 high concentration of children; and amending RCW 71.09.020, 4 71.09.092, and 71.09.096. 5
AI Summary
This bill amends existing Washington state law to prohibit sexually violent predators from being placed in less restrictive alternatives, such as community-based housing, if those locations have a high concentration of children. Specifically, it adds a requirement that any less restrictive alternative placement must be investigated and verified by the Department of Social and Health Services to ensure that the ratio of adults to children residing within a 500-foot radius of the placement exceeds three to one. This change aims to enhance public safety by preventing individuals deemed a risk of committing predatory sexual violence from residing in close proximity to child-populated areas.
